The short version

Laurel Lake is a city of 2,929 people in New Jersey. 4% of adults hold a bachelor's degree, below the 24% national rate. That trails the New Jersey median by roughly 42%. Median home value sits at $48,800. 75% of homes are owner-occupied. The median age is 32.0, younger than the US median of 35.2.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Laurel Lake, New Jersey?

Laurel Lake, New Jersey has about 2,929 residents according to the 2000 Census.

What is the median household income in Laurel Lake, New Jersey?

The typical household in Laurel Lake, New Jersey earns about $32,041 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Laurel Lake, New Jersey expensive?

In Laurel Lake, New Jersey, the median home is worth about $48,800, and the typical rent is about $716 a month.

How educated are people in Laurel Lake, New Jersey?

About 4.1% of adults age 25 and over in Laurel Lake, New Jersey h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Laurel Lake, New Jersey?

About 17.8% of people in Laurel Lake, New Jersey live below the federal poverty line.
